Re: Minimizing or removing audio sound
The quick answer is no. The software isn't very smart. You can tell Alice's voice from Jane, but the software has no clue. Re: How To Edit To Play Music Track As Intro First Then My Voice Recording Afterwards Rather Than Simultaneously
Here. This one's fully qualified with the envelope tool. While you're closing the show, the music fades in (establish theme) but very quietly behind you. When you finish the last word, the theme comes up full and plays out the show.

Re: How To Edit To Play Music Track As Intro First Then My Voice Recording Afterwards Rather Than Simultaneously
Assuming you have all your production elements, Voice, Music, Stingers, on separate tracks, you can use the Time Shift Tool (two sideways arrows) to push the tracks in any order you want.
